So I'm three days into my slimming world diet. Going well. Then I remember I am going camping in a couple of weeks time and I am a bit miffed because I expect this is going to play havoc with my diet. I am thinking - wheetabix for breakfast, fruit on the go. Jacket potatoes in cafes if we eat out, one pot dishes for dinner. I've got a one pot slimming world book so I'll look that up. Is there anything that springs to mind which would be a good option to try out. Hopefully the extra activity and fresh air might burn a few extra calories... thanks

Hi
l'd stock up on alpen lights or other cereal bars you like. Ill also take some Ainsley Harriot cous cous, very low syn. You can also get supa noodles to go , the low fat ones, there free on green and ee.March 2014 Grocery challenge £250.000 -

we just come back from camping and i do SW, i make my own beefburgers for BBQ's and use 1syn sausage and do steaks and chicken etc.. take plenty of salads and fruit etc... but i don't stick to it religously, i'm on holiday and tend to relax a bit about it, as long as i get back on track once home i'm okmustn't grumble :cool:0
